Agreed. I have an A12 turbo, loads of suspension and brake work. The car in its first event aquitted itself very well.
My a-series turbo setup is; in comparison to a ca18det setup, a cheap little number. Let me just say that it has enough mumbo to keep up with the big boys around the track.
As for brakes/suspension.....the best mods I did to the car. I gain many seconds on other competitors by the sheer distance I can dive in under brakes. The 1200 is very light and with big brakes stops in excellent time.
